Civil Procedure Code, 1908, Order 6, Rule 17 -- Amendment of pleadings - Dispossession during pendency of suit - Dismissal of application on the round that no document has been filed to show dispossession - Such jurisdiction is to be exercised by trial Court after recording evidence - Amendment allowed. Civil Procedure Code, 1908, Order 6, Rule 17 -- Amendment of pleadings - Question as to whether pleadings made in application U.O.6.R.17 CPC are correct and reliable or not, can be adjudicated by trial Court only after recording of evidence...........
